The right in Serbia protests against the agreement with Kosovo

Supporters of four right-wing parties gathered on April 22 in Novi Sad, Serbia, demanding the cancellation of an agreement between Kosovo and Serbia to normalize relations, as well as the resignation of officials in Serbia.

The rally, in which several hundred citizens participated, was called by the parliamentary parties: New Democratic Party, Dveri, Zavetnici and the Movement for the Revival of the Kingdom of Serbia.

The protesters called for the announcement of extraordinary elections at all levels.

They carried flags of Serbia and traditional flags of Vojvodina, while some Russian flags were also seen. Their banners read: "Today Kosovo, tomorrow Vojvodina" and "Vu?i?, resignation".

On March 18 in Ohrid, the leaders of Kosovo and Serbia agreed on the implementation of the Agreement towards the normalization of relations, which was reached orally at the end of February.

This agreement does not envisage mutual recognition between the two countries, but requires them not to hinder each other in the integration processes.

The agreement also requires the parties to implement all the agreements reached so far within the dialogue for the normalization of relations, including the one for the Association of Serb-majority municipalities in Kosovo, which has often been the cause of clashes between Pristina and Belgrade.

The right-wing parties in Serbia oppose any dialogue with Kosovo and have organized a similar rally in Belgrade in March./ Rel
